2004 BMW 525 vs. 1999 Jeep Wrangler

To start off, 2004 BMW 525 is newer by 5 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1999 Jeep Wrangler.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1999 Jeep Wrangler would be higher. At 3,960 cc (6 cylinders), 1999 Jeep Wrangler is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1999 Jeep Wrangler (184 HP @ 4750 RPM) has 10 more horse power than 2004 BMW 525. (174 HP @ 4000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1999 Jeep Wrangler should accelerate faster than 2004 BMW 525.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2004 BMW 525 weights approximately 292 kg more than 1999 Jeep Wrangler.

Because 1999 Jeep Wrangler is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2004 BMW 525.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1999 Jeep Wrangler will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2004 BMW 525 (390 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 100 more torque (in Nm) than 1999 Jeep Wrangler. (290 Nm @ 2950 RPM). This means 2004 BMW 525 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1999 Jeep Wrangler.

Compare all specifications:

2004 BMW 525 1999 Jeep Wrangler
Make BMW Jeep
Model 525 Wrangler
Year Released 2004 1999
Body Type Station Wagon SUV
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2497 cc 3960 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 174 HP 184 HP
Engine RPM 4000 RPM 4750 RPM
Torque 390 Nm 290 Nm
Torque RPM 2000 RPM 2950 RPM
Engine Compression Ratio 17.0:1 8.8:1
Drive Type Rear 4WD
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Doors 5 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 1750 kg 1458 kg
Vehicle Length 4850 mm 3950 mm
Vehicle Width 1850 mm 1740 mm
Vehicle Height 1500 mm 1790 mm
Wheelbase Size 2890 mm 2380 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 70 L 72 L
